Immatics combines the discovery of true targets for cancer immuntherapies with the development of the right T cell receptors with the goal of enabling a robust and specific T cell response against these targets. This deep know-how is the foundation for our pipeline of Adoptive Cell Therapies and TCR Bispecifics as well as our partnerships with global leaders in the pharmaceutical industry. We are committed to delivering the power of T cells and to unlocking new avenues for patients in their fight against cancer.
We are currently seeking a (Senior) Director - Global Controls, Processes & Finance Transformation* to co-lead the evolution of our finance organization into a compliant and scalable function. You will work on-site in Tübingen or Munich (Germany) or Houston/ Stafford (USA) in an interdisciplinary environment with colleagues from Germany and the US. You will lead efforts to ensure SOX compliance, optimize financial processes, and be part of the SAP S/4HANA implementation, all while working cross-functionally to contribute to our mission of delivering novel PRAME immunotherapies to patients with cancer. Your main responsibilities will include but are not limited to the following tasks:
Internal Controls & SOX Compliance Continuously improve our SOX-compliant internal control framework with a focus on transition from a clinical-stage company to a commercial organization.
Lead control design, documentation, testing, and remediation efforts in partnership with process and control owners.
Ensure controls are seamlessly embedded into processes and technology as part of the implementation of SAP S/4HANA.
Lead SOX activities 404 management testing and lead alignment with external auditors on 404b audit.
Finance Process Optimization Drive improvements of key finance processes (P2P, O2C, FSCP, inventory, cost accounting) to support scale, speed, and compliance.
Align activities financial with commercial launch, including revenue recognition, cost of goods sold, and supply chain integration.
Champion process automation and data integrity to drive informed decision-making.
SAP S/4HANA Transformation Leadership Serve as the Finance Controls Lead for the SAP S/4HANA implementation, secure future-state support both current and post-commercial needs.
Collaborate across Finance, IT, Manufacturing, Commercial, and Supply Chain to participate in a fit-for-purpose ERP environment.
Integrate regulatory, compliance, and reporting requirements into SAP workflows.
